    POSITION SUMMARYUnder the direct supervision of the designated Wexford Health manager, Senior Psychologist and/or IDOC personnel as appropriate, provides psychological services to patients receiving mental health services.

    Duties include assessment, consultation, liaison, and psychotherapeutic interventions as appropriate. Communicates clinical findings in writing, as well as through consultation with Mental Health Unit staff. Utilizes electronic medical record system as applicable throughout the scope of duties and responsibilities.
    D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ES

    Conduct psychological screening, assessment and/or evaluations on all offenders referred for examination and/or treatment following IDOC format and guidelines.
    Prepare treatment plans on all offenders requiring specialized therapy.
    Supervise the provision of services by all Vendor qualified mental health professionals.
    Participates in interdisciplinary treatment team meetings.
    Serve as member or leader of the Center Crisis Intervention Team.

    This may include Providing assessments and brief therapy to offenders identified as experiencing a psychological/emotional crisis, 24 hour, on-call status for consultation in crisis situations, training of Crisis Intervention Team members, maintaining required crisis intervention documentation and monitoring all delivery of service to offenders on crisis status.

    Provides clinical evaluation for treatment needs of inmates referred by medical, counseling, security or other facility staff.
    Provides clinical supervision of the facility Crisis Team. This includes provision of quarterly Crisis Team training and consultation to team members on all crisis interventions. Such consultations may be carried out by phone during off duty hours.
    Provides crisis intervention counseling, brief therapy and group therapy as indicated for Center residents.

    Provide consultation to center staff and administration on the treatment of specific offenders or pertaining to broader Center program issues impacting the mental health of staff and offenders.

    Completes comprehensive psychosocial history on each admission to the Mental Health Unit.
    Provides individual and group therapy for offenders identified through evaluation or referred by other qualified mental health professionals.
    Administer, score and interpret objective and projective psychological testing in appropriate cases.

    Conduct discharge planning for seriously mentally ill offenders returning to the community in the absence of a Clinical Social Worker.

    Provides documentation in accordance with unit policies and procedures.
    Contributes to Mental Health Unit development and evaluation.
    Conduct staff training and development and assist in the design of treatment techniques, interventions and programs.

    Participates in and conducts in-service programs; assists in orientation of new staff, provides staff training to facility personnel on mental health issues including the function of the Crisis Team and how to access its services.

    Monitor the provisions of crisis services to include review of documentation for accuracy, completeness, and fulfillment of Center directives and procedures.

    Coordinate closely with the Center consulting psychiatrist to ensure patients requiring evaluation for medication or re-evaluation of current medications are seen by the psychiatrist/physician in a timely manner and the psychiatrist is aware of any information pertinent to the patient's clinical condition.

    Monitor the clinical condition and treatment of special offender populations (e.g., Guilty but Mentally Ill, Developmentally Disabled, Seriously Mentally Ill) as determined necessary by the ADs or local policy (center's institutional directives).

    Maintain documentation on all mental health contacts to include submission of a monthly summary report to the IDOC Chief of Mental Health Services and/or Wexford Health Sources representatives as required or requested.

    Where applicable, provide services for those inmates who need to be transferred to Mental Health facilities. Services to include any work-up or court hearing testimony needed.

    Where applicable, participate in the treatment programming and planning, discussion of problem cases, follow up and monitoring of medication and general psychiatric input.

    Provide mental health services in compliance with all Administrative Directives and Departmental Rules.

    Provide staff training in areas related to mental health issues such as signs and symptoms of mental illness, management of mentally ill inmates, crisis intervention and related topics.
